Cooler weather brings health problems for some

The recent sudden change in North Coast weather is creating health problems for some people with airway hypersenstivity conditions such as asthma and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), prompting a warning from the North Coast Area Health Service for them to keep away from blustery conditions.

“Triggers such as cooler weather and winds can result in a swelling of the lining of the interconnecting airways, a tightening of the surrounding muscles and an increased production of mucous,” explained NCAHS Respiratory Co-ordinator Cecily Barrack.

“This drop in air temperature leads to a micro-change in the chemical composition of the film of moisture on the airway walls and can produce significant breathing problems, including a need for emergency medical treatment.

“The cold weather also marks the season when more airborne viruses enter our airways, producing the common cold symptoms. The response of the body to attack the virus also affects the airway lining and in

hyper-responsive people this increases airway constriction.”

Ms Barrack advised people with bronchial conditions to be especially mindful of any sudden increase in symptoms and to follow their respiratory management action plan. If symptoms continue they should consult their GP promptly or see the Respiratory Nurse at their Community Health Centre or Hospital.

Ms Barrack also issued a reminder for everyone aged 60 years and over (or 50 and over for Aboriginal people) and those with existing chronic illness to have a flu vaccination as soon as possible. These are available at GP clinics.
